Another vital aspect is the concept of loss aversion, where players prefer to avoid losses rather than acquire equivalent gains. This principle can lead players to take risks they might not usually take, particularly in high-pressure settings like casinos. For example, a player may chase losses by betting higher amounts after a losing streak, believing that a win is just around the corner. Understanding this psychological tendency allows casinos to tailor their marketing strategies, promotional offers, and game designs to entice such behaviors.
Moreover, the unpredictability of outcomes in games like slot machines and roulette can heighten the excitement for players. The thrill of uncertainty can draw individuals to participate, as it creates a sense of adventure and anticipation. Casinos often manipulate these elements, employing bright lights and engaging sounds to amplify emotional responses, further embedding themselves in the players’ psychological framework. The Role of Emotions in Gambling Choices
Emotions play a significant role in gambling behavior, influencing choices far beyond logic. For many players, visiting a casino is an escape from daily stresses and mundane realities. The excitement associated with gambling can evoke feelings of happiness, thrill, and even nostalgia. Casino operators recognize this emotional connection, often creating themed environments and experiences that tap into specific feelings. This emotional engagement fosters loyalty and encourages repeat visits as players seek to relive those exhilarating moments.
Moreover, positive reinforcement is a powerful psychological tool utilized by casinos. Winning, no matter how small, can trigger dopamine release in the brain, leading to a euphoric state that encourages continued play. This biological response can overshadow rational thinking, making players more likely to spend beyond their intended budget. Casinos leverage this by offering players frequent small wins, even if they don’t result in overall profitability. Such strategies ensure that players remain engaged and drawn to the gaming experience.
Conversely, negative emotions can also influence gambling behavior. Players experiencing frustration or anger may escalate their betting in hopes of recovering losses, a practice known as “tilting.” This emotional state can cloud judgment and lead to poor decision-making. Understanding the cycle of emotional influences allows casinos to provide tools and resources for responsible gambling, fostering a balance between enjoyment and self-control, thereby enhancing the overall experience.
The Impact of Social Influence on Gambling Behavior
The social environment in which gambling occurs plays a significant role in shaping player choices. Peer influence can heavily affect decision-making, with players often following the behaviors and attitudes of those around them. Social interactions in a casino setting can enhance the overall experience and lead to increased participation. For example, a group of friends may encourage each other to try out new games or bet larger amounts, motivated by the collective energy and excitement of their companions.
Additionally, the phenomenon of social proof is prevalent in gambling. Players may observe others winning and feel compelled to join in, believing that their chances of success have increased. This behavior is particularly common in crowded gaming areas, where the sounds of celebration can create an infectious atmosphere. Casinos strategically position their games to maximize visibility, allowing potential players to witness wins in real-time, further encouraging participation.
Furthermore, the advent of online casinos has expanded the scope of social interaction in gambling. Virtual communities and social media platforms allow players to share experiences, strategies, and outcomes, creating a sense of belonging among participants. Online forums and social gaming features enable players to connect with like-minded individuals, fostering an environment that encourages both collaboration and competition. This social aspect significantly influences the choices players make, illustrating the evolving nature of gambling psychology in the digital age.
The Science Behind Game Design and Player Engagement
Game design plays a fundamental role in influencing player psychology and choices in casinos. Developers carefully craft games to maximize engagement, utilizing elements such as themes, graphics, sound effects, and reward structures. For instance, slot machines are designed to provide an immersive experience, often featuring captivating themes that resonate with players’ interests. This strategic design encourages players to immerse themselves in the gameplay, enhancing their emotional connection and likelihood of continued participation.
Furthermore, the reward mechanisms in games are pivotal in player retention. Casinos often implement variable reward schedules, offering unpredictable payouts that can trigger excitement and anticipation. This unpredictability keeps players engaged, as they are motivated to continue playing for the chance of experiencing a significant win. By understanding how these elements interact, casinos can refine their offerings to create a more appealing and stimulating environment for players.
Moreover, the incorporation of technology in game design has revolutionized player engagement. Many casinos now utilize data analytics to track player behavior, preferences, and patterns, allowing them to tailor game experiences to individual needs. Personalization enhances player satisfaction and loyalty, ensuring that their gaming experience aligns with their psychological motivations. This careful consideration of game design and player psychology enables casinos to create an engaging atmosphere that attracts and retains players effectively.
